Developed in 1997, the Essential Nutrition Actions (ENA) framework has been implemented in Africa, Asia and Latin America. It is a tool for advocacy, planning, training and delivery of an integrated package of interventions to reach the high coverage (>90%) needed to achieve public health impact. As such, partners are now promoting the framework to support the realization of Scaling Up Nutrition (SUN) objectives on the ground.

The updated ENA-EHA training builds on the ENA 2010 Training Trilogy, keeping the overall format of the materials. These resources were updated through funding from a TOPS Small Grant.
